  • Contact

    Great sci-fi by a great astronomer! Plot summary Eleanor "Ellie" Arroway is the director of "Project Argus," in which scores of radio telescopes in New Mexico have been dedicated to the search for extraterrestrial intelligence (SETI). Before long, the project does, indeed, discover the first confirmed communication from extraterrestrial beings, a repeating series of the first 261 prime numbers (a sequence of prime numbers is a commonly predicted first message from alien intelligence, since mathematics is considered a "universal language," and it is conjectured that algorithms that produce successive prime numbers are sufficiently complicated so as to require intelligence to implement them).   • Excellent book!

    This is an excellent book. I wanted to read it after seeing the movie. I found it interesting to read about issues that were important to Dr. Sagan. Written during the cold war, he illustrated the union and cooperation of all nations, in spite of their political differences. He also spend several chapters discussing how religion and science interact and how they can and should be compatible with each other. I also enjoyed the personal insights into the main characters. Excellent book, highly recommended.
